This is a vintage Fuller's Calculator. An English, beech and brass cased mathematical instrument by Stanley of London, dating to the mid 20th century, circa 1950.


Quality mathematical instrument of superb collector interest
Displays a desirable aged patina and in good order throughout
Beech and paper cylinders show appealing colour
Presented within a quality mahogany box, showing fine grain interest


Beautifully turned, tactile handle with appealing colour and figuring
Rotating the cylinders provides mathematical equations of reassuring reliability
Engraved pointer with number scale for ease of reading the paper scales
Stanley maker's mark appears upon the paper scale and within the box upon a label


This is a wonderful example of a vintage Fuller's Calculator, providing complex, yet reliable mathematical answers. As good today as it was 70 years ago, or gracing a desktop. Delivered ready to fascinate.
